Ok I think you might be confused. A livecd's purpose is to load in to
memory and be an operating system to work with temporarily - many
installers are "live" OS's, but that doesn't make them livecd's.

If you're just trying to install an OS to a disk, and don't have a pre-made
livecd image you want to temporarily load via cobbler, that's a different
operation / instruction set.

My tip is for if you have a pre-made Live OS image that you want to load -
I suppose that could be an installer, but that's typically not the way to
do that. I make my boot.iso images with the Lorax package
(livemedia-creator) and then import them in to cobbler with "cobbler distro
add", and add that kernel parameter.

I don't know what Atomic is.  If it's an OS you're trying to install, then
what I've said won't help. If it's a self-contained image that you boot to,
then it might.

> Hey Scot, I have a working CentOS 7 livecd and didn't need to edit the
> kickstart, just the kernerl parameters.  See below from my query to this
> list about a month ago. Maybe it will help.
>
> It worked after I tweaked it - I had to add the kernel parameter
> "root=live:/boot.iso" to the PXE config line, where "boot.iso" is the name
> of the original ISO that livemedia-creator made before getting PXE
> converted.
>
> For others finding this on the internets, I had to make a profile called
> "livecd" with the distro, and then I had to add the kernel option to the
> profile with the following command:
>
> cobbler profile edit --name livecd --kopts="root=live:/boot.iso"

>> I have been trying now for quite some time to import an Atomic ISO into
>> Cobbler.  I followed the directions here:
>> https://fedorahosted.org/cobbler/wiki/HowToPxeAnyLiveCd
>>
>> Initially I ran into a number of "issues" (mostly with my understanding -
>> or lack thereof) and decided to try to import a live CentOS image (vs
>> atomic).  I more or less got that working with KOAN, but in trying to use
>> Atomic I am stumped on what to put in my kickstart for the "--url" option.
>> With the normal CentOS live, I am using this:
>> url --url=http://mirrors.sonic.net/centos/7/os/x86_64
>>
>> For atomic, I tried to use:
>> url --url=http://mirrors.sonic.net/centos/7/atomic/x86_64
>>
>> Apparently its not an install tree.
>>
>> I'm 100% certain I am doing something completely wrong here - but was
>> wondering what folks may have done or if they had any luck importing Atomic
>> ISOs?  Without the --url in my atomic.ks, it won't install with this error
>> "Cannot find install source in kickstart file, aborting."
